Output 63ca7b3eb71efd54de95421fb346f91e16a36090d836d40862c35a40f5cc7c29:6

value
2839086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8e028cd204fbb5a602c115a946495cbc38844488 OP_EQUAL
address
3EdtvxzvxVk8QEUeKRkHenwZyr3GPBUpR4
transaction
63ca7b3eb71efd54de95421fb346f91e16a36090d836d40862c35a40f5cc7c29